Abstract

The invention belongs to the field of cloud computing server management technology, and particularly relates to a virtual machine non-agent monitoring method and apparatus based on online memory analysis. The method comprises the following steps: setting a monitoring virtual machine in a server to receive a monitoring strategy; when a monitored virtual machine is caught in a virtualization layer due to a normal exit event, executing memory analysis on the monitored virtual machine according to the monitoring strategy; and periodically reading the analysis result by the monitoring virtual machine, and performing multi-dimensional display on the user. According to the monitoring method, all security monitoring modules deployed on the virtualization layer at the outside of the virtual machine, thereby effectively avoiding all kinds of possible interference of malicious software in the virtual machine and ensuring high reliability and high security. Because no other hardware is trapped, the method does not cause redundant hardware except for normal virtualization, and avoids the frequent switch loss of a root mode and a non root mode. By virtue of the dynamics created by the virtual machine, the method can be extended very well, and the adaptability of the monitoring service is high.

technical field [0001] The invention belongs to the technical field of cloud computing server management, in particular to an agentless virtual machine monitoring method and device based on memory online analysis. Background technique [0002] With the in-depth development and application of cloud computing, the monitoring of virtual machines has always been a technical difficulty and hot spot. The technical implementation methods of virtual machine security monitoring can be divided into two categories: external monitoring and internal monitoring. The difference between the two is that internal monitoring requires the deployment of monitoring agents in the virtual machine. The Ceilometer metering and monitoring service in the open source OpenStack adopts an external monitoring mode to monitor resources such as virtual machines and physical servers.
